Betsy Helmuth discusses Memorial Day, the busy season at Uploft, and answers listener questions about bathroom paneling, entryway solutions, and bathroom tile choices. She also introduces premium membership, mentions an online class bundle, and announces the YouTube channel and social media. 0:00 Introduction to premium membership 1:25 Betsy Helmuth welcomes listeners 2:27 Reflections on Memorial Day and COVID reopening 3:45 Busy season at Uploft and call for listener questions 4:51 Listener question from Allison about bathroom paneling 11:30 Listener question from Sabrina about entryway solutions 21:09 Listener question from BB about bathroom tile choices 29:46 Betsy wraps up the episode 30:12 Announcement of YouTube channel and social media - Use neutral tones for core renovation elements like tile and cabinetry to ensure timelessness and flexibility in updating decor with accent pieces. - Incorporate practical entryway solutions with designated zones for each family member to maintain organization and reduce clutter. - When selecting renovation materials, prioritize in-person inspection and consider long-term residency plans to balance personal taste with potential resale value.
